diff options
| author | Markus Pettersson <markus.pettersson@mullvad.net> | 2025-06-03 09:14:33 +0200 |
|---|---|---|
| committer | Markus Pettersson <markus.pettersson@mullvad.net> | 2025-06-03 15:14:14 +0200 |
| commit | de6aed8fb6d5d060356e19c28e79d0280773faf6 (patch) | |
| tree | 861c73080dbec2546210abfc2c2702c054ef8400 | |
| parent | 821d4e6ad110a1f16f4039b0459efe5dfb47ed08 (diff) | |
| download | mullvadvpn-de6aed8fb6d5d060356e19c28e79d0280773faf6.tar.xz mullvadvpn-de6aed8fb6d5d060356e19c28e79d0280773faf6.zip | |
Fix `test_settings_ui`
Use the correct path to find the GUI test / spec file
Update asset glob patterns
Co-authored-by: Oliver <oliver@mohlin.dev>
| -rwxr-xr-x | desktop/packages/mullvad-vpn/scripts/build-test-executable.sh | 5 | ||||
| -rw-r--r-- | test/test-manager/src/tests/ui.rs | 2 |
2 files changed, 4 insertions, 3 deletions
diff --git a/desktop/packages/mullvad-vpn/scripts/build-test-executable.sh b/desktop/packages/mullvad-vpn/scripts/build-test-executable.sh index 8bc64c06f1..3950f548ab 100755 --- a/desktop/packages/mullvad-vpn/scripts/build-test-executable.sh +++ b/desktop/packages/mullvad-vpn/scripts/build-test-executable.sh @@ -1,6 +1,8 @@ #!/usr/bin/env bash set -eu +# Enable recursive “**” globbing patterns to match files in all subdirectories +shopt -s globstar SCRIPT_DIR="$( cd "$( dirname "${BASH_SOURCE[0]}" )" && pwd )" cd "$SCRIPT_DIR/.." @@ -9,13 +11,12 @@ TARGET=${1:-$(rustc -vV | sed -n 's|host: ||p')} PRODUCT_VERSION=$(cargo run -q --bin mullvad-version) ASSETS=( - "build-standalone/src/renderer/lib/foundations/*.js" "build-standalone/src/renderer/lib/foundations/**/*.js" "build-standalone/src/shared/constants/*.js" "build-standalone/src/shared/routes.js" "build-standalone/test/e2e/utils.js" + "build-standalone/test/e2e/route-object-models/**/*.js" "build-standalone/test/e2e/shared/*.js" - "build-standalone/test/e2e/installed/*.js" "build-standalone/test/e2e/installed/**/*.js" ) diff --git a/test/test-manager/src/tests/ui.rs b/test/test-manager/src/tests/ui.rs index 8518d94a36..5228a1e802 100644 --- a/test/test-manager/src/tests/ui.rs +++ b/test/test-manager/src/tests/ui.rs @@ -315,7 +315,7 @@ pub async fn test_settings_ui( rpc: ServiceClient, _: MullvadProxyClient, ) -> Result<(), Error> { - let ui_result = run_test(&rpc, &["settings.spec"]).await?; + let ui_result = run_test(&rpc, &["vpn-settings.spec"]).await?; assert!(ui_result.success()); Ok(()) } |
